Every year, children around the world begin making their Christmas wish lists, dreaming about the toys, games, and surprises they hope Santa might bring on Christmas Eve.

For parents, keeping up with the newest toys and trends can sometimes feel overwhelming. The toy shelves seem to change every year with new games, creative kits, technology, and imaginative playthings appearing all the time.

The good news is that the best Christmas gifts are not always the newest or most expensive ones. The toys children often treasure most are the ones that inspire imagination, creativity, and time spent together with family and friends.

Of course, every child is different. A toy that appears on a popular list may not be the perfect gift for every child. Some children love building and creating, others enjoy storytelling and pretend play, while others are happiest with a favorite stuffed animal, book, or family game.

The most magical Christmas gifts are often the ones that create memories long after Christmas morning has passed.

So, as children begin whispering their wishes to Santa, remember that the greatest gift of all is the joy, imagination, and togetherness that make Christmas such a special time of year.
